Play a pivotal role in ensuring the efficient operation, maintenance, and security of our facilities and grounds. Responsible for supervising a team of maintenance technicians, assigning tasks, and ensuring work is completed to industry standards. 

ESSENTIAL JOB FUNCTIONS

  • Supervise, coach and evaluate the maintenance staff and contractors

  • Comply with 2Life standards and HUD, Spectrum, and other regulatory agency standards

  • Interact with residents in a sensitive manner and promptly report any concerns 

  • Establish and maintain an inventory management system for all equipment, tools, and maintenance supplies

  • Develop specifications for hiring contractors and participate in bid procurement 

  • Prepare purchase orders for the Executive Director’s approval

  • Assist the Executive Director in preparing the annual budget and controlling costs

  • Perform or delegate mechanical tasks and repairs

  • Establish and maintain preventive maintenance schedules

  • Conduct routine and annual inspections of the entire property; maintain building systems and grounds

  • Ensure that vacant units are prepared for re-rental

  • Responsible for the monthly and annual pest control inspections and follow-up treatment

  • Ensure that there is a staff person on-site 24/7 able to address emergencies

  • Participate in snow removal activities certifying that the walkways and lots are clear 

  • Report any accident, injury or safety concerns to the Director of Facilities/Executive Director and complete incident reports immediately

  • Provide emergency and Back-up Mechanic coverage as assigned

  • Maintain equipment in commercial kitchens in proper working order

  • Work with on-site construction superintendents and/or 2Life construction project management to provide information and resolve any building operations/maintenance issues arising from construction activity

  • Work with the 2Life Senior Manager of Safety and Security on Life Safety and Hazardous Communications programs and documentation


KNOWLEDGE, SKILLS & ABILITIES

  • Minimum of three years of experience as a superintendent or supervisor in a residential building

  • Knowledge of OSHA regulations

  • Proficiency in computer software 

  • Knowledge of elevators and high-rise building systems a must

  • Working knowledge of high-efficiency boilers, heating plants, plumbing, heating, HVAC, blacksmithing, and electrical systems

  • Knowledge of Green Initiatives

  • Experience with or ability to learn geothermal and  photovoltaic systems

  • Ability to plan, create and utilize organized task management and communication tools

  • Ability to obtain Hoisting License, drive Bobcat, Ventrac

  • LEED certification desirable


SUPERVISORY RESPONSIBILITY

  • Supervises Maintenance Team

  • Oversees work of outside service technicians


WORKING CONDITIONS/PHYSICAL DEMANDS

  • Ability to frequently lift and/or move objects weighing up to 50 pounds

  • Ability to safely use hand and power tools

  • While performing the duties of this job, the employee is regularly required to stand, walk, stoop, kneel, climb, etc

  • Ability to work outdoors in winter conditions 

  • Ability to work in an environment under construction (noise, dust, etc.)


2LIfe Communities provides superior housing to older adults of all backgrounds who can thrive independently within a supportive environment. We are a mission-driven organization with a vision whereby all older adults have the opportunity to age in community – to live a full life of connection and purpose in a dynamic and supportive environment. We are continually evolving support services to meet the needs of our diverse residents as they age. 

2Life Communities owns and operates over 1,300 units of affordable rental housing located within six campuses in metropolitan Boston. With another 210 apartments under construction and more in planning, we expect to add another 600-700 units within the next several years as we complete projects in active planning and construction phases.
